    Financial Planning Strategies in Philippines

    Ah! Here we are, the meat of the matter. Let’s sink our teeth into it, shall we?

    1. Know Thyself – Assess Your Financial Position

    Before you start plotting out strategies and making grand plans, take a moment – no, take several moments – to assess where you stand financially. Remember, “You can’t know where you’re going until you know where you’ve been.”

    • Assets: What do you own? This includes property, cash, stocks, bonds, and even that vintage coin collection gathering dust in your attic.
    • Liabilities: What do you owe? Mortgages, loans, credit card debt, and promises to treat your friend to dinner (Okay, maybe not the last one) fall under this category.

    By subtracting your liabilities from your assets, you get your net worth. It’s a great starting point, don’t you think?

    2. Set Clear, Realistic Goals

    I’ve seen so many get swept away by grandiose dreams without a clear path to reach them. Don’t be that person! Set clear and realistic goals. Want to buy a house in the next 5 years? That’s your goal.

    Sub-Goal: Breaking it Down

    For a large goal like purchasing a home, break it down into smaller chunks. For instance:

    • Year 1: Save 20% of the down payment.
    • Year 2: Look into neighborhoods and research property prices.

    3. Create a Budget and Stick to it!

    Let’s get one thing straight: Budgeting isn’t a punishment! Think of it as your financial roadmap. With a proper budget in place, you’ll know exactly where your money is going, and more importantly, where it should be going.

    Daily Spending Limits

    By setting a daily spending limit, you’re less likely to make impulsive purchases. If you do splurge today, adjust by cutting back tomorrow.

    4. Save, Save, and Save Some More

    I cannot stress this enough. Whether it’s for an emergency fund, a dream vacation, or retirement, saving should be on the top of your list. Remember the old saying, “A penny saved is a penny earned.” Well, it holds, especially in the Philippines.

    Prioritize Emergency Funds

    Here’s a hard pill to swallow: Unexpected events happen. By having an emergency fund, you’re not caught off-guard. Aim for at least 3-6 months’ worth of expenses.

    5. Dive into Investments

    The Philippines offers a smorgasbord of investment opportunities. Don’t put all your eggs in one basket, though. Diversify.

    Research is Your Best Friend

    Before jumping into any investment, research extensively. Whether it’s the stock market, real estate, or starting a business, know the ins and outs.

    6. Manage Debt Effectively

    Ah, debt. It’s like that annoying relative who overstays their welcome. But, with the right strategy, you can show it the door faster than you can say “Adiós!”

    Prioritize High-Interest Debt

    Tackle those pesky high-interest debts first. They’re the ones eating into your savings the most.

    7. Protect Yourself and Loved Ones – Insurance

    In the unpredictable journey of life, insurance acts as a safety net. Whether it’s health, life, or property insurance, ensure you’re adequately covered.

    Regularly Review Policies

    Don’t just set it and forget it. Regularly review your insurance policies to ensure they match your current needs.

    8. Think About Retirement Early

    It might seem like a long way off, but trust me, retirement creeps up on you faster than you think.

    The Magic of Compound Interest

    Start investing early for retirement, and let compound interest work its magic. Over time, your money grows exponentially.

    9. Stay Updated with Financial Literacy

    Just like how you wouldn’t use a rusty old map to navigate a new city, don’t rely on outdated financial knowledge.

    Attend Workshops and Seminars

    There’s a wealth of knowledge out there. From online webinars to local seminars, stay updated.

    10. Seek Professional Advice When in Doubt

    Don’t let pride get in the way of seeking help. If you’re unsure about any financial decisions, it’s always a good idea to consult a professional.

    Certifications Matter

    When seeking advice, ensure that the professional you consult has the necessary certifications and a good reputation.

    Benefits of Financial Planning Strategies in Philippines

    1. Improved Financial Understanding

    By regularly monitoring your financial decisions and understanding how they affect your goals, you’ll get a better grasp of your financial well-being. Over time, this will foster better financial judgments.

    2. Increased Cash Flows

    Effective financial planning leads to better cash management. Watching your spending patterns, careful budgeting, and prudent spending can lead to increased cash flows. Imagine having that extra bit of cash for a spontaneous weekend getaway!

    3. Securing Your Family’s Future

    By incorporating insurance planning into your financial strategy, you ensure that your loved ones are protected financially in unforeseen events.

    4. Better Investment Portfolio

    A good financial plan takes into account one’s personal circumstances and risk tolerance. This results in a better, well-tailored investment portfolio that aligns with one’s goals and needs.

    5. Achieving Financial Goals

    Having a clear plan can serve as a roadmap in achieving both your short and long-term financial goals, be it buying a home or setting up a dream business.

    Disadvantages of Financial Planning Strategies in Philippines

    1. Time-Consuming

    Building a comprehensive financial plan and regularly updating it can be time-intensive. Not everyone has the patience or inclination to delve deep into it.

    2. Potential Costs

    If you’re turning to professionals for guidance, they come at a cost. Financial advisors charge fees, which could sometimes be seen as an added expense, especially if the returns aren’t immediately visible.

    3. Over-Reliance on a Plan

    Financial plans need flexibility. The danger is that some individuals may rely too much on a set plan and resist adapting to changing financial or personal circumstances.

    4. Overconfidence

    Having a plan might lead to overconfidence. One might take excessive risks believing they have a fool-proof strategy in place.

    5. Financial Markets Are Unpredictable

    Despite the best plans, financial markets can be volatile. There’s always an element of uncertainty which can disrupt even the most solid strategies.

    Applications of Financial Planning Strategies in Philippines

    1. Real Estate Investment

    The Philippines, with its growing economy and urban development, is ripe for real estate investments. Financial planning can guide you on when, where, and how to invest.

    2. Small Business Ventures

    The Philippines is known for its entrepreneurial spirit. Proper financial planning can provide a clear path for those wanting to start their own business, from initial capital to expansion strategies.

    3. Retirement Planning

    The strategies you lay out now will determine the comfort of your retirement. Whether it’s investing in a retirement fund or setting up passive income streams, financial planning is pivotal.

    4. Educational Plans

    With the rising cost of education, parents are looking at ways to ensure their children get the best without breaking the bank. Financial planning can guide investment in educational plans or trusts.

    5. Tourism and Leisure Ventures

    The Philippines, with its beautiful beaches and tourist attractions, offers myriad opportunities in the tourism and leisure sectors. Financial planning can help you capitalize on these opportunities, be it opening a resort or starting a travel agency.
